Greensboro Ballet is a professional ballet company in North Carolina. It is the only ballet company in the Piedmont Triad.[1][2] It is one of the few non-profit ballet companies in North Carolina.[3][4] Greensboro Ballet has presented works by George Balanchine. The company also has performed a number of works made especially for the Greensboro Ballet by Rick McCullough, Jill Eathorne Bahr, Leslie Jane Pessemier, Elissa Minet Fuchs, and Emery LeCrone.[5] Maryhelen Mayfield, who served as artistic and executive director of Greensboro Ballet from 1980 to 2019, choreographed over twenty-five works for the company.[6]
